Playwright Enables Automated Browser Testing Across Functional and API Layers
Playwright is a browser automation framework that allows developers and testers to run automated checks on web applications without manual intervention. It supports multiple testing types including functional, end-to-end, regression, cross-browser, UI, smoke, and API testing. In end-to-end testing, Playwright simulates a full user journey — from opening a browser to logging in and verifying the resulting page. For API testing, it can validate response status codes and handle standard HTTP methods such as GET, POST, PUT, and DELETE. By automating repetitive test scenarios like login, cart management, and checkout, Playwright reduces the burden on manual testers and improves overall test coverage.
